The Marias River originates in the in Glacier National Park and is formed where Cut Bank Creek meets the Two Medicine River, flowing approximately 210 miles to its confluence with the Missouri River. The River was first seen by the Lewis and Clark expedition in 1805 and was named for a cousin of Meriwether Lewis, Maria Wood.
